Banco de Chile, one of the leading financial institutions in the country, is headquartered in Santiago, Chile (CL). Established in 1893, it has a rich history marked by significant milestones, including its role in modernising the Chilean banking sector. The bank primarily operates in retail and corporate banking, offering a diverse range of services such as personal loans, mortgages, and investment solutions. With a strong presence across major regions in Chile, Banco de Chile is renowned for its innovative financial products tailored to meet the needs of both individual and business clients. Its commitment to customer service and technological advancement has solidified its position as a market leader. Notably, Banco de Chile has received numerous accolades for its performance and reliability, making it a trusted choice for millions of customers.

Banco de Chile's reported carbon emissions

Banco de Chile currently does not report any specific carbon emissions data, as there is no available information on their emissions in kg CO2e. Additionally, there are no documented reduction targets or climate pledges outlined in their sustainability initiatives. As a financial institution, Banco de Chile may be focusing on integrating climate considerations into their operations and investment strategies, but specific commitments or achievements in reducing carbon emissions have not been disclosed. Without emissions data or reduction initiatives, it is challenging to assess their climate impact or commitments in detail. For further insights into their environmental strategies, it may be beneficial to monitor future disclosures or reports from the bank.
